Enjoying music in the remote zone
Using the buttons on the TX-SR800
1.
Press the ZONE 2 button on the TX-SR800.
2.
Select an input source.
After pressing the ZONE 2 button, you must press an input
source button within 8 seconds.
The indicator above the input source button lights green. In this
condition, even if you change the input source for the main zone,
the input source for the remote zone (Zone 2) will not change.
Ex.: When the CD button is pressed.
To select the same source for the remote zone that is selected
for the main zone, press the ZONE 2 button again until
Z2
Sel:SOURCE
appears in the display.
In this condition, if you change the input source for the main zone,
the input source for the remote zone (Zone 2) will change as well.
When
Z2 Sel:Off
is displayed, the output to the remote
zone is turned off.
Notes:
If a sleep time is set with the SLEEP button, the output to the
remote zone will also turn off when the sleep time elapses.
The ZONE 2 terminal is an analog output. Digital signals are not
output. If no sound is heard from the selected input source, check
if the component is connected to the analog inputs.
If the REC OUT button is pressed in the main room while someone
is using the system in the remote zone, the Zone 2 function will be
deactivated and the source will turn off in the remote zone.
If you select FM (or AM) with the TUNER input source buttons
when the source for the remote zone (Zone 2) is set to AM (or
FM), the output for the remote zone also changes to AM (or
FM).
7.1-channel playback in the main room is disabled if the Surr
Back/Zone 2 setting in the Surr Back/Zone 2 sub-menu of the
Hardware Setup Menu is set to
Zone 2.
When you are using the remote zone (Zone 2),
system
operation will not work.
When you are using the remote zone (Zone 2), the Pure Audio
setting will not work.
When you are not using the remote zone (Zone 2), press the
OFF button to turn off the ZONE 2 indicator. (Using the
remote controller, press the ZONE 2 button and then the
STANDBY button.)
